1. The Fashion Capital: New York City, USA 🗽
New York City is more than just a fashion mecca; it’s a hub for women’s pants manufacturing. From trendy designer jeans to classic slacks, the Big Apple is home to countless brands and factories.
Fun fact: The Garment District, located in Midtown Manhattan, has been the heart of the fashion industry since the early 20th century. 🕰️👗

2. The Industrial Powerhouse: China 🇨🇳
When it comes to mass production, China is the go-to destination for women’s pants. Cities like Guangzhou and Shenzhen are teeming with factories that supply the global market.
Did you know? China produces over 50% of the world’s clothing, including a significant portion of women’s pants. 🌟:
Interesting tidbit: Many of the world’s top fashion brands have their pants manufactured in China due to the country’s advanced infrastructure and skilled labor force. 🏭
3. The European Influence: Italy 🇮🇹
Italy is synonymous with high-quality fashion, and its influence extends to women’s pants. Cities like Milan and Florence are known for their luxury brands and artisanal craftsmanship.
Fun fact: Italian pants often feature unique details and premium materials, making them a favorite among fashion enthusiasts. 🎩:

4. The Rising Star: Vietnam 🇻🇳
Vietnam is quickly becoming a major player in the fashion industry, especially for women’s pants. With lower labor costs and a growing manufacturing sector, many brands are shifting their production here.
Did you know? Vietnam’s garment industry has seen a 10% annual growth rate over the past decade, making it an attractive option for brands looking to reduce costs. 📈:
Interesting tidbit: Vietnamese factories are known for their flexibility and ability to produce a wide range of styles, from casual to formal wear. 🧦
